Indian Navy and L&T Accelerate Submarine Development Using SOV-500 Design.
In a significant advancement for the Indian Navy, the Warship Design Bureau has partnered with Larsen & Toubro to expedite the development of the Project-76 advanced conventional submarine program, reducing the timeline from 7-10 years to just four. This initiative, grounded in the internationally certified SOV-500 design, aims to produce six next-generation diesel-electric submarines featuring air-independent propulsion and enhanced stealth capabilities. The collaboration addresses the Navy’s manpower constraints while ensuring alignment with indigenous requirements under the Atmanirbhar Bharat initiative. The rapid development of these submarines is critical for strengthening India’s maritime security and enhancing its strategic deterrence in the region amidst rising tensions.
